Gas Line Excavation in Atlanta, GA
Gas line excavation services involve the careful digging and preparation of land to install, repair, or replace underground gas pipelines. These projects typically include installing new gas lines for appliances, extending existing pipelines, or addressing issues with current lines to ensure safe and reliable gas flow. Property owners often request this service when adding new appliances such as furnaces, water heaters, or outdoor grills, or when experiencing suspected leaks or damage to existing gas lines. Proper excavation is essential to access the underground pipes safely and to prevent potential hazards during installation or repair work.
Before requesting gas line excavation, property owners should understand the scope of the project, including the location of existing lines, the type of pipe material involved, and any permits or regulations that may apply in their area. It is also important to consider the depth of the existing gas lines and the potential need for utility marking or inspections. Clear communication about the project’s goals and any existing underground utilities can help ensure the excavation process proceeds smoothly and safely, minimizing disruptions and ensuring compliance with local codes.

Gas Line Excavation Questions
What is gas line excavation? Gas line excavation involves digging to access or install underground gas pipelines safely and precisely.
When is gas line excavation needed? It is typically required for repairs, replacements, or new installations of underground gas lines on a property.
How should property owners prepare for gas line excavation? Ensure clear access to the work area and inform the service provider of any existing underground utilities or structures.
What safety considerations are involved in gas line excavation? Proper planning and adherence to safety protocols are essential to prevent damage to pipelines and ensure safe working conditions.
